ERA-2080-289 FIA--Factory turn key built in 2002 by ERA with original documentation. Titled as a 1964 Ford using the ERA issued VIN, Painted white frost pearl, with deep maroon metallic colored stripe similar to CSX 2173, proper FIA dash with correct Stewart Warner gauges, switches, Heater/defroster, wipers, convertible top & side curtains, tonneau cover, Correct 15"wood Cobra steering wheel, Leather seats on sliders, Leather E-brake handle cover, Leather door panels, 4 point seat belts, full carpet set, Wind-wings, Sun visors, AC pedals, FIA-6 pin knock off wheels with fresh Cooper Cobras, 235/60/15 fronts, 295/50/15 rear, ERA competition rear W/outboard brakes , ERA competition front brakes (12.3 rotors), custom machined, matching spare rim/tire combo, Front and rear sway bars, Adjustable coil over shocks, Tremec TKO 5spd with hydraulic clutch and blowproof Lakewood bellhousing, ERA spec HD aluminum radiator with aluminum overflow tank, Oil cooler, Front bumperettes, Full rear bumper, Per documents in build binder-351W stroked to 396, 9:8:1 compression, SCAT steel stroker crankshaft, Eagle HiPo rods, Keith Black-Hypereutic pistons, canton 8 quart road race oil pan, Dual hidden power points under dash, Car cover, All documentation back to original order from ERA, fully sorted & exceptionally well maintained, no drips, no leaks, needs nothing but a new owner, 20+ years old and eligible for export to Canada and elsewhere $77,500 Serious inquiries only please. Car is located in Greenville, SC
